Red Steenbras

Petrus rupestris

Red Steenbras

The largest of the porgies, the red steenbras holds territory around rocky banks and reaches two metres, an ambush feeder on octopus, crabs and other fish. The flesh is highly valued, but the liver is loaded with so much vitamin A that eating it can make you seriously ill.

Taxonomy: Animalia › Chordata › Teleostei › Eupercaria incertae sedis › Sparidae › Petrus

FAQ

Is the Red Steenbras dangerous to divers?
The Red Steenbras is harmless to divers.
How big does the Red Steenbras get?
The Red Steenbras grows to about 2 m.
